How does dispersal help different species? dispersal helps different species to increase their range of places, thereby helping
icang [17]

Dispersal helps different species to increase their range of places, thereby helping to increase their population size in different regions. Dispersal also helps to avoid crowding of diseases of a single location as species move to different locations.

<h3>What is dispersal?</h3>
  • Dispersal is the act of distributing things over a large area. It is when the individuals or seeds move from one site to their growing site.
  • Dispersal can be active (move by oneself) or passive (require dispersers).
  • Seed dispersal is the mechanism of transport of plant seeds to new sites for germination and the establishment of new individuals and colonies.
  • This depends upon the effectiveness of the seed dispersers.
  • Seed dispersal occurs by wind, water, animals, bats, explosions or gravity of the earth.
  • Dispersal of seeds is very important for the survival of plant species.
  • If the plants of same type grow too closely, they have to compete with each other for light, water and nutrients from the soil.
  • Seed dispersal allows plants to spread out from a wide area and avoid competing with one another for the same resources.
